Software Engineer

Dematic


Date: 3 weeks ago
City: Shah Alam
Contract type: Full time
What We Offer

  • Career Development
  • Competitive Compensation and Benefits
  • Pay Transparency
  • Global Opportunities

Learn More Here: https://www.dematic.com/en-us/about/careers/what-we-offer/

Tasks And Qualifications

This is What You Will do in This Role:

  • Be part of a team designing, documenting, developing and delivering software products, specifically responsible for the following as appropriated by the Team Leader or Project Manager for that project:
  • Developing .NET C# software modules
  • Unit Test specification using test driven development (TDD)
  • Writing complex SQL Server queries and stored procedures with high performance
  • Functional and Interface Specifications
  • Integration of software components into Dematic warehouse systems
  • Attending site during software commissioning phases to ensure that integration testing and site acceptance testing is completed
  • Site Test Specification/Reports
  • Take a leading role in software documentation, development, configuration and testing on assigned projects
  • Participate in reviews (document, design, functionality and code reviews)
  • Agree time schedules for work with Team Leaders and Project Managers and meet these
  • Actively contribute to the improvement of software development processes
  • Training customers and key users on installed applications

What We Are Looking For

  • Bachelor's degree qualifications or equivalent in Software or Computer Engineering
  • Minimum 4 years of .Net 8 C# programming experience
  • Strong knowledge of relational databases (MSSQL)
  • Knowledge of design patterns including Singleton, MVVM, Event Driven.
  • Blazor ASP.NET \ WinForms and WPF GUI experience
  • React
  • Knowledge of Microservices and JSON/XML serialisation and transformations
  • Extensive experience in design techniques and tools as used in Software Development
  • Enthusiasm for .Net software development and innovation
  • Superior written and verbal communication skills
  • Ability to travel

Good To Have(s)

  • SCRUM master certificate, Microsoft Accreditations.
  • Knowledge of Delphi or C++
  • Knowledge of PowerShell or Ruby

How to apply

To apply for this job you need to authorize on our website. If you don't have an account yet, please register.

Post a resume

Similar jobs

Regional Sales Manager, SEMA

Scania Malaysia, Shah Alam
2 days ago
About The RoleScania Export Markets Asia (SEMA) is a newly established Business Unit within Scania with the mission to drive the business and to realize the full growth potential in the markets in the region with appointed independent distributors and dealers. We are now looking for a driven Regional Sales Manager with strong informal leadership and communication skills to help...

Lead Facilities & Maintenance

GE Aerospace, Shah Alam
5 days ago
Job Description SummaryResponsible for leading a team of facility management and maintenance to ensure the efficient and safe operation of all plant facilities, including buildings, equipment, utilities, and infrastructure.Maintenance of Machine & Equipment Building (external/internal), Landscaping, Air-conditioning system, Lift, Cranes and Power supplies (electricity, water and gases) & Projects.Job DescriptionCompany OverviewWorking at GE Aerospace means you are bringing your unique...

Internship for Marketing Admin

Key Page Media, Shah Alam
5 days ago
Job ResponsibilityProvide full administraive supprt to the depatment in daily operationTo assist the superior in the implementation of marketing strategiesDraftng business letters, memos ad confidential documentsPrepare, Organise and coordinate marketing activites (road shows and presentation kits) of company projectsTo assist in the advertising and promotional activitieTo undetake specific assignment as instructed by the superiors from time to timeTo prepare weekly/monthly...